MMDI 335 Programming for GamesCollege of Art, Media & Design School of Design
3 credits 45.0 hours 300 level undergraduate course
An introduction to programming for interactive game environments. Students learn techniques and theory through exercises and applications that they construct. The programming language studied can change each semester and may include: FlashAction Scripting, Advanced Lingo for Games, C++, or Java.
Prerequisites MMDI*111
This course is not repeatable for credit.
